Things have been slow on here and I was amused by this, this morning. Apparently, in Louisiana for party nomination choices, the GOP will break up its delegates on who they vote for. So, if Delegate A's area votes for Trump, they vote for Trump. If Delegate B's area votes for Cruz, they vote for Cruz.
Initial reports had come out that Louisiana's delegates were voting for Trump but, actually, 18 are voting for Trump, 18 are voting for Cruz, and 5 were going to vote for Rubio...because this election happened before he dropped out.
Here is what Trump tweeted about this: "Just to show you how unfair Republican primary politics can be, I won the State of Louisiana and get less delegates than Cruz-Lawsuit coming"
Dore, who is the head of the Louisiana GOP, said that proportional votes from delegates were rules in place before Trump was even a candidate. I also cracked up when Dore pointed out that, although it is unclear who Trump is threatening to sue, the Louisiana GOP is ready and confident in their rules...jic it is them.
